"gegripan" meaning in Old English

See gegripan in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Verb

IPA: /jeˈɡriː.pɑn/
Etymology: From ġe- + grīpan.   1. to gripe, grab, grasp, seize, snatch from, lay hold of, take with the hands, take with violence, apprehend

  2. to get by grabbing, obtain, acquire
